Anthony Capaccio / Bloomberg: Anduril plans to assume management and eventual manufacturing of the US Army's infantry goggles from Microsoft, in an up to $20B deal that the Army must approve  —  It expands the previously announced role of the defense technology startup in a project that could be valued at more than $20 billion …
